are clinical gadgets operatively dental implanted right into the jaw to restore an individual's ability to chew or their look. They offer assistance for synthetic (phony) teeth, such as crowns, bridges, or dentures. When a tooth is lost due to injury or disease, a person can experience issues such as rapid bone loss, faulty speech, or modifications to eating patterns that cause discomfort.

Oral implants systems are normally made of materials that follow worldwide agreement criteria of the International Organization for Standardization (ISO) or ASTM International. These requirements have details of what makes a risk-free material.
Other products such as gold alloys, cobalt-based alloys, titanium alloys, or ceramic products are sometimes made use of. The security accounts of these products are widely known. Oral implant systems are reviewed according to global agreement requirements. Biocompatibility screening, to reveal that bodily call with the gadget does not create complications like irritation or sensitive reaction, becomes part of the examination that helps make sure the materials in the dental implant system are secure and do not trigger unfavorable effects when dental implanted in individuals.

Some individuals have a jawbone problem that prevents adequate bone for an implant from creating. In such situations, a surgeon might need to carry out a ridge adjustment. This includes raising the gum to subject the area of deformed bone. The cosmetic surgeon will certainly then make use of a bone or bone replacement to fix and develop the location.

Throughout the recovery phase, your jawbone must fuse to the dental implant. This process can take anywhere from three to 9 months.
As soon as your dental implant heals, your dental practitioner can affix the abutment (small port message) and your final remediation (crown, bridge or denture). This typically takes about one hour to complete and might require a second minor surgical treatment. You shouldn't really feel any type of pain during your oral implant treatment since your company will certainly utilize medication to numb your gum tissues.
